Every holiday needs a great place to stay, and I couldn’t have been happier at the Ora Beach Resort, in the community of Coron Coron in El Nido, Palawan, the Philippines. This 4-star hotel ticked all my boxes – come take a closer look with me!
Thanks for popping by! May the Journey Never End!
Thanks for the review, it sounds like a good base from which to explore the surrounding area.